In an era of increasing environmental awareness, the environmental performance of macro lens adapters has become a significant factor. One of the key aspects is the use of environmentally friendly materials in their construction. Many modern macro lens adapters are made from recycled plastics. These recycled plastics, such as recycled polycarbonate or acrylonitrile - butadiene - styrene (ABS), reduce the demand for virgin plastic production. By reusing plastic materials, the amount of plastic waste in landfills is decreased, and the energy consumption associated with the extraction and processing of new raw materials is also reduced.
Moreover, the manufacturing process of macro lens adapters is also being optimized to be more environmentally friendly. For example, some manufacturers are adopting more energy - efficient production techniques. Precision - injection molding processes are used to minimize material waste during the manufacturing of the adapter bodies. This not only reduces the amount of scrap material but also saves energy as less material needs to be re - processed or discarded.
The packaging of macro lens adapters also contributes to their environmental performance. Instead of using excessive and non - biodegradable packaging materials like styrofoam, many companies are now opting for eco - friendly alternatives. Cardboard boxes made from recycled paper and biodegradable cushioning materials such as plant - based foams are being used. These packaging materials are not only recyclable but also decompose naturally over time, reducing the environmental impact.
In addition, the long - term durability of macro lens adapters plays a role in their environmental performance. A well - constructed adapter that can withstand regular use and last for a long time reduces the need for frequent replacements. This, in turn, reduces the overall environmental footprint associated with the production, transportation, and disposal of new adapters.
